导入模块时出现离子3路径错误

时间:2019-04-20 13:36:18

标签: ionic3

在导入app.module.ts中的模块时,我很容易看到下图的错误

错误: https://i.stack.imgur.com/yBSf1.jpg

路径引用似乎有问题,因为我要导入

import { LoginPageModule } from '../pages/login/login.module';

似乎我应该走完整的路,但是当我尝试时:

import { LoginPageModule } from 'src/app/pages/login/login.module';

我收到一条错误消息,提示“找不到路径”,或者图片中的错误返回

由于我是一个完整的初学者,所以我不知道该怎么办。有帮助吗?

1 个答案:

答案 0 :(得分:1)

不导入“ LoginPageModule”,您可以在需要的地方直接使用引号(“ LoginPage”)中的类名称。

LoginPageModule.ts

import { IonicPageModule } from 'ionic-angular';
import { LoginPage } from './Login';

@NgModule({
  declarations: [
    LoginPage,
  ],
  imports: [
    IonicPageModule.forChild(LoginPage),
  ],
})
export class LoginPageModule {}

LoginPage.ts

import { IonicPage } from 'ionic-angular';
@IonicPage()
@Component({
  selector: 'page-login',
  templateUrl: 'login.html',
})
export class LoginPage {
}

app.component.ts

rootPage:any = "LoginPage";